Key Buying Factors for Heavy Duty Car Pedal Locks

Fit and Adjustability

Not every lock fits every vehicle equally well. Check pedal width, stem size, and clearance around the footwell. A good heavy-duty lock should secure tightly without excessive wobble.

Material and Locking Mechanism

Steel construction is usually the baseline for serious protection. Reinforced locking pins, hardened bodies, and tamper-resistant keys can improve confidence, especially for frequent street parking or overnight storage.

Ease of Daily Use

If you plan to install and remove the lock often, look for a design that is fast to position and easy to store under a seat or in the trunk. Convenience matters because a lock that is annoying to use often gets left at home.

Vehicle Compatibility

Many Heavy Duty Car Pedal Locks are marketed as universal, but universal does not mean identical fit. Double-check whether the model is intended for sedans, SUVs, trucks, vans, or clutch-equipped vehicles.

Visible Deterrence

A strong visual presence can matter as much as the hardware itself. The more obvious the device is through the windshield, the more likely it is to discourage opportunistic theft.

Who Should Buy Which Heavy Duty Car Pedal Locks?

Choose a simpler, lighter pedal lock if you want everyday convenience and basic deterrence for parking lots or short stops. Choose a heavier steel option if your priority is stronger anti-theft protection for overnight street parking, travel, or work vehicles.

If you drive multiple vehicles or need flexible fit, pick one of the more adjustable Heavy Duty Car Pedal Locks. If your car has a clutch pedal or unusual pedal spacing, confirm compatibility before buying to avoid frustration and returns.
